An excellent game against a fine Squig team and coach.

Apart from 2 BothDown=>2 Skulls, a failed bomb, and the odd bad dodge, the Eshin had all the luck in the world in the first half, winning both the coin-flip and stealing 3 RR with the Master Chef. Plaguewind was on his game, and made 2 casualties and several KOs. Pows came fairly regularly, and by turn 3, the Squigs were down several players and to 0 RR. A daring Leap and Pow from a Hopper broke the Assassin's hip, but the Apo put him back to rights, and the rats recovered the ball. By the end, the squigs were down to 4 players. Some fancy goblin dodging almost stopped the score, but the rats took advantage of a misstep, and carried the ball in on turn 8.

In the second half, mounting casualties made the defense tough, so we conceded a turn 3 score, hoping for a quick counterscore. Many of the rats were feeling decidedly sleepy, and Eshin fielded only 6 against the opposition's 6-- 2 Hoppers, 2 Herders, and 2 nasty looking Squigs. Even with the domination in the first half, and 2 more stolen RR in the 2nd, Squigs and Laggards were only 1 blitz away from flattening Together In Darkness and taking the ball out of reach for a game winning score.
In the crucial moment, however, the Squig in question–– the truly brutal Martin the Round, did everything right, but couldn't find a Pow or Pow/Push on 4 dice, choosing to go into the dirt himself, presumably out of shame. The Eshin screened the Assassin and brought in the score on turn 6.

Although the Eshin could only field 5 in the last drive, the kick was too deep, and the Squigs could not get the ball far enough. In their anger, they turned on the rats with new vigor, smashing collar bones of both a Night Runner and the Adept MVP. Nasty little bit, there...

Although the Eshin weren't able to make any headway in their quest for Blockers (or any skills, for that matter) they were able to have bragging rights for having, against all odds, beaten the SECOND nastiest Squig team in the Leeg!
